Butte Landform Facts. A butte is a prominent isolated hill with steep sides and a small, flat top. By definition, a butte is a conspicuous isolated hill with steep, often vertical sides and a small, relatively flat top. The term is sometimes used for an elevation higher than a hill but not high. They are peculiar and known for their appearance. Buttes are smaller landforms than mesas, plateaus, and tablelands. Buttes are landforms that are made from erosion and weathering.
